A downloadable tool

Buy Now$10.00 USD or more

GLB Texture Extractor — Batch Export All Embedded Textures from .glb Files

Stop wasting time opening dozens of GLB files in Blender just to manually export textures.

GLB Texture Extractor is a lightweight Python script that automatically scans a root folder, processes all .glb files, and extracts every embedded texture in bulk — saving them to an output directory while leaving your original GLB files completely untouched.

Perfect for game developers, 3D artists, asset creators, modders, and technical artists who want to build a reusable texture library or speed up their asset pipeline.

Features

✅ Batch processes entire folders of .glb files
✅ Extracts ALL embedded textures automatically
✅ Preserves original GLB files (non-destructive)
✅ No need to open Blender or other 3D software
✅ Perfect for asset libraries & texture reuse
✅ Simple single-file Python script
✅ Fast and lightweight workflow

Ideal For

  • Game developers extracting textures from asset packs

  • 3D artists building personal texture libraries

  • Asset kitbashers and environment artists

  • Modders and technical artists

  • Anyone tired of manual Blender exports

Why Use This?

Manually opening GLB files and exporting textures one by one is slow and error-prone. This tool automates the entire process, letting you focus on creating instead of repetitive busywork.

Just point it at a folder — your textures are exported in seconds.

📦 What’s Included

  • 1 Python script file

  • Simple to run and integrate into your workflow

Requirements

  • Python installed on your system

  • GLB files with embedded textures

Purchase

Buy Now$10.00 USD or more

In order to download this tool you must purchase it at or above the minimum price of $10 USD. You will get access to the following files:

BatchTextureExtract.zip 1.6 kB

Leave a comment

Log in with itch.io to leave a comment.